This patch mechanically replaces None with std::nullopt where the
compiler would warn if None were deprecated. The intent is to reduce
the amount of manual work required in migrating from Optional to
std::optional.
This is part of an effort to migrate from llvm::Optional to
std::optional:
https://discourse.llvm.org/t/deprecating-llvm-optional-x-hasvalue-getvalue-getvalueor/63716
This patch adds a `buildAccess` function, which constructs a string with the
proper operator to use based on the expression's form and type. It also adds two
predicates related to smart pointers, which are needed by `buildAccess` but are
also of general value.
We deprecate `buildDot` and `buildArrow` in favor of the more general
`buildAccess`. These will be removed in a future patch.

Summary:
The Transformer library has been growing inside of
lib/Tooling/Refactoring. However, it's not really related to anything else in
that directory. This revision moves all Transformer-related files into their own
include & lib directories. A followup revision will (temporarily) add
forwarding headers to help any users migrate their code to the new location.

Summary:
Introduces facilities for easily building source-code strings, including
idiomatic use of parentheses and the address-of, dereference and member-access
operators (dot and arrow) and queries about need for parentheses.
